Spain enjoys clear, dry weather across several towns on July 4, 2026

On Saturday, July 4, 2026, a series of Spanish locations reported clear skies and no rain. Buenavista del Norte saw temperatures between 19 °C and 24 °C with light southeast breezes shifting to northeast later in the day. Moaña experienced a warm, dry day, highs of about 25 °C dropping to 19 °C in the evening, with easterly winds reaching up to 27 km/h. In inland Navalvillar de Pela temperatures rose sharply to a peak of 39 °C while humidity stayed very low, and moderate winds blew from the east‑southeast. Teo also recorded very sunny conditions, temperatures climbing from 19 °C to a maximum of 39 °C, humidity falling to 16 % at the hottest periods, and occasional gusts up to 29 km/h. All four forecasts indicated a 0 % chance of precipitation, making the day suitable for outdoor activities throughout the affected regions.
